That's a great image. At some point I plan to attach my Sony A7r to my AP RHA to see what it can do. A bit of mirrorless camera goodness would be nice.
Despite both these cameras (and most modern DSLRs as well) being excellent at high ISO the fact that dynamic range drops heavily once you get above about ISO1600 means that you are better off with longer integration time than simply using high ISO.
High ISO low noise is really best for nightscape up to 30 seconds perhaps even 90 second type shots.

Thanks Greg,
I don't have a LP filter at this stage and the LP was exaggerated by smoke haze. Tonight looks clear so I'm hoping for some better results. Yes I know what you mean about the High ISO and I saw some reference by Fritz Helmut Hemmerich and his awesome A7S pics. He states that the dropoff for the A7S is ISO 3200 and suggests that that is the sweetspot with 30 second exposures. I encourage you to get some mirrorless love!
